We recently got a look at some of the permits for Disney's new resort hotel / Disney Vacation Club complex at Ko Olina. The permits provide some interesting new details regarding the Hawaii resort project.
It has been over a year since Disney announced plans to build an 800+ resort hotel / timeshare on the Hawaiian island of Oahu. Despite rumors suggesting the project may be delayed, physical construction is set to begin on November 19, 2008.
